The medulla oblongata, located in the brain stem, contains reflex centers that are involved in regulating the respiratory rhythm in conjunction with other lower brain stem centers. These centers help coordinate the muscles involved in breathing to ensure proper oxygen intake and carbon dioxide removal.

Respiratory control centers are located in the medulla and the pons. In the medulla the ventral respiratory group contains rhythm generators whose output drives respiration. Also in the medulla, the neurons of the dorsal respiratory group integrate peripheral sensory input and modify the rhythms generated by the VRG. The pons respiratory centers interact with the medulla centers to smooth the breathing pattern. The vital centers, including the cardiac, respiratory, and vasomotor centers, are located in the brainstem, specifically in the medulla oblongata. These centers are responsible for regulating essential functions such as heart rate, breathing, and blood vessel constriction/dilation.
